Stephanie Lamprea and Alistair MacDonald present a concert of new works for voice and electronics, exploring revealed visions and dreams of women at points of self-discovery and actualisation. Alistair MacDonald’s Ecstatic Visions (2023) forges the sounds of Glasgow Cathedral’s great bell with abbess Hildegard von Bingen’s writings on gemstones and healing, a letter to a Benedictine monk, her visions, and two of her antiphons, in a series of kaleidoscopic, multi-channel illusions. Hildegard was revered not only as a nun, but a ‘visionary, mystic, healer, linguist, poet, artist, musician, playwright, biographer, theologian, preacher and spiritual counsellor’ (Priscilla Throop) and has been described as the founder of scientific natural history in Germany.
